共查询到20条相似文献,搜索用时 15 毫秒
1.
数据仓库实化视图的联机维护是数据仓库系统维护的一项关键技术,采用这种技术,能够在不影响用户正常业务的情况下,实现数据仓库中实化视图数据的及时更新。但联机分析处理(OLAP)作为数据仓库的一个主要应用,在数据仓库实化视图的联机维护过程中会产生严重的数据不 一致问题。为了解决这个问题,引入“维护库”(Maintaining Database)的概念,提出基于事务触发的视图维护算法TVM,采取应答机制,达到数据的一致性。 相似文献
2.
数据仓库中的信息是由各个独立分布的数据源的数据汇集而成,数据仓库中实化视图的联机维护是数据仓库系统维护的一项关键技术。本文通过例子说明了视图维护中会产生的数据不一致性问题,并详细分析了基于补偿、基于维护库和基于版本控制的三种视图维护方法。 相似文献
3.
本文通过示例说明数据仓库环境下实化视图维护存在的数据一致性问题,并分析了产生这一问题的根本原因.文中介绍了一些能解决数据一致性问题的具有代表性的实化视图维护算法,比较了它们之间的差异,最后描述了数据仓库环境下数据一致性程度的四个层次。 相似文献
4.
本文提出了一种版本控制集合刷新算法VSRA,它采用增量维护和批处理思想,首先根据原始数据的变化集合,计算出实体化视图的刷新集合,然后据此集合实体化视图,同时利用版本控制保持数据仓库与当前数据库状态的一致性,达到对数据仓库联机维护的目的。VSRA不但减少了数据仓库与数据库之间的通信开销,而且提高了实体化视
视图的刷新效率。严格的版本控制使用户可以随时使用数据仓库进行联机分析处理(OLAP),并得到正确一 相似文献
视图的刷新效率。严格的版本控制使用户可以随时使用数据仓库进行联机分析处理(OLAP),并得到正确一 相似文献
5.
实化视图的一致性维护是数据仓库联机维护的关键问题.本文分析了基于三层数据仓库体系结构的3VWQ算法中潜在不一致性的原因,给出了三层结构的改进方法并引入时间戳作为中间版本实化视图的一致性维护标记;提出一种基于时间戳的补偿算法,实现了增量查询维护过程中不一致更新的本地补偿,从而在保证较好性能的同时解决了维护查询过程中的一致性问题. 相似文献
6.
7.
数据仓库联机维护技术的研究与实现 总被引:3,自引:0,他引:3
针对数据仓库联机维护技术提出了一种三层维护体系结构TMA,在其中引进了“数据仓库基库”概念,利用版本控制思想提出了对单视图和多视图的联机维护算法,并实现了一个原型验证系统。 相似文献
8.
本文在3vwq算法的版本控制和补充思想的基础上,提出利用实现图的相关性和通过灵活的版本控制解决用户查询时的任务一致性问题和视图维护的多版本问题。 相似文献
9.
数据仓库中多视图环境下的联机维护 总被引:3,自引:0,他引:3
数据仓库的视图联机维护是指数数据仓库中的实体化视图实时地与信息源中的数据库仑保持一致,同时不影响前端用户对数据仓库的正常使用。为了解决多视图环境中视图联机维护与下钻查询的一致性问题,文中在数据仓库体系结构中引入了“基库”模型,并提出了相应的视图维护算法3VPA。 相似文献
10.
11.
为了加快对大量数据的查询处理速度,通常在数据仓库以实视图方式存储数据,当基础数据发生变化时,这些实视图也必须随着更新,因而视图自维护和一致性维护成为数据仓库的重要问题。本文提出利用视图计算的中间结果创建辅助视图,在数据仓库中进行实体化,采用有效的增量维护算法计算实视图的精确变化,实现数据仓库视图自维护。 相似文献
12.
借鉴传统的基于基表变化的数据仓库维护方法Strobe,提出一种基于源视图增量的在线实化视图自维护方法,使实化视图的状态保持与底层数据源的一致性。这种方法不仅保持数据仓库数据的一致性,而且还能够加快实化视图维护的速度,减少底层信息源与数据仓库之间的网络通信负担。 相似文献
13.
数据仓库是分布、自治的数据源的数据集合,其基本结构可用图1描述: 图1中,监视器是很关键的部件,它在相应的数据源收集感兴趣的数据并向数据仓库发送,其功能是:既能识别数据流的变动并通知数据仓库,又能计算出数据源的快照间的差异。 相似文献
14.
15.
16.
数据仓库中实现化视图的一致性维护虎法—ECA算法的实现 总被引:2,自引:0,他引:2
数据仓库系统中的视图不仅仅是一个逻辑上的概念,同时也是物理存在的,当数据源上的内容发生变化时,我们必须相应地修改数据仓库中的数据,以保证二者数据的一致性,本文详细介绍了单数原实化视图的一致性维护算法-ECA算法的实现方法。 相似文献
17.
18.
数据仓库设计中一个重要问题就是选取视图进行实体化。论文给出实视图代价估算模型,利用遗传规则,提出实视图选取的方法和策略。经实验证明,该算法达到了良好的效果,效率高。 相似文献
19.
在传统的实化视图维护时,数据源把增量数据以XML文档的方式报送给数据仓库,数据仓库从此文档中解析出数据,利用JDBC完成对实化视图的更新。文中提出在数据源把增量数据封装成序列化对象存储于文件中再报送给数据仓库,而数据仓库从文件中读出对象,利用Hibernate直接把对象更新到实化视图。通过两种方案性能的比较,表明后一种方案是可行并且更加高效的。 相似文献
20.
数据仓库联机维护中一致性问题的研究 总被引:5,自引:0,他引:5
数据仓库是存储供查询和决策分析用的集成化信息仓库,它的信息来源于不同地点的数据库或其他信息源.实体化视图是数据仓库中存储的主要信息实体,当原始数据发生变化时,数据仓库中的实体化视图也必须作相应的更新维护.在数据仓库实体化视图的联机维护过程中,由于联机分析处理(On-line Analytical Process,简称OLAP)查询的介入,会产生数据不一致的问题.文章提出了一种MVCA(multiversion compensating algorithm)算法来解决这一问题.MVCA采用版本控制方法,利用补偿思想和应答机制协调数据库和数据仓库之间的更新维护操作,达到保证数据一致的目的.最后,文章通过一个典型示例说明了该算法在实际中的具体应用. 相似文献